As individuals age, amounts of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ide (NAD+ ) – a vital coenzyme involved in many body processes – naturally decline. This reduction is connected to various age’s diseases and reduced function. Consequently, there’s increasing interest in NAD precursors as a possible way to boost overall wellbeing. Coenzyme Deficiency: Indicators, Reasons , and Solutions
A falling level of NAD+ can manifest in a number of unpleasant symptoms. Individuals may experience exhaustion , cognitive dysfunction, skeletal loss , and poor cellular repair . Several causes contribute to this condition , such as senescence , inadequate nutrition , chronic irritation, and certain drugs . Fortunately, potential solutions exist; these involve supplementing with NAD+ precursors like nicotinamide riboside (NR) and nicotinamide mononucleotide (NMN), enhancing a balanced lifestyle , and addressing basic health issues .
This Science Concerning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ide+ and The Aging Process
Studies suggest that NAD+, a crucial compound found in many living organisms, plays a important role in cellular function and the aging journey. During we age, concentrations of NAD+ gradually decline, leading to several aging-linked ailments and reduced ability to mend DNA. Scientists are now studying possible strategies to boost NAD Plus amounts, with dietary techniques, hoping to reverse aging journey and improve healthy aging.
